Takaka Racing Club.

ANNUAL MEETING 1885'. To be held at TAKAKA on Boxing Day,

President. Mr Win. Page Ssnv. Treasurer Secretary Mr T. A. Cook. Mr Tlios. Symes. Stewards: Messrs J. W. Cobb, G. Gibbs, F. Parker, A. Sinclair, C. H. Cormack, J. Haldane, Win. Rielly, A. MacFarlane, Win. Page Junr, Dr Satcliell.

1 Maiden Plate 1} Miles— A Sweepstake of 1 sov each, with 1) sovs added. For all hoi’ses that liave not«won an advertised race of ±lO. Weight for age. Entrance 10s. 12 noon. 2 Pony Race, under 141 hands high—--6 Sovs, second horse to receive 1 sov out of stakes; one mile; entrance 5 per cent. 12 45 p.m. 8 Takaka Cup —3o Sovs, second horse to receive 5 sovs out of stakes; weight for age; limiles; for all horses that have not won an advertised race of ±'4o; entrance 80s. 1 30 p.m. 4 Hack Race—B Sovs, second horse to receive 1 sov out of stakes; one mile; entrance 5 per cent. 2 15 p.m. 5 Ttotting Race—6 Sovs, second horse

to receive 1 sov out of stakes; two miles;

entrance 5 per cent. 3 p.m. 6 Hurdle Race —30 Sovs, second horse to receive 5 sovs out of stakes; 1£ miles; for all horses that liave not won an advertised race of ±'49; entrance 30s. 4 p.m. 7 Hack Hurdle Race—B Sovs, second horse to receive 1 sov out of stakes; one mile; entrance 5 per cent. 4 45 p.m. 8, Consolation Race —s Sovs, for all horses that have started but not won,a first or second prize in any of the previous races. Entrance 5 per cent.

All entries for the Takaka Cup and Hurdle Race to be sent in to the Secretary by 8 p.m. on the 13th December; name Rnd age ofhorse to be stated, also name of owner and colors of rider, and no person allowed to start a horse unless he be a subscriber of one guinea tp the Racing Fund.

No horse allowed to start for Hack and Pony Races that has won an advertised race of £Bi

No person allowed to start a horse for Nos 1,2, 4,5, and 7 unless he be a subscriber of half a guinea to the Racing Fund.

No horse allowed to start for Hack Races that has entered for Takaka Cup and Hurdle Race.

No horse allowed to start for No 4 that has entered for No 1.

In Hurdle Races no weight to be less than 10 stone.

Three entries to each event or no second prize. Nelson Jockey Club rules adopted.

The decision of the Steward; upon all points connected with the carrying out of this programme to he final.

Tlios. Symes,

Secretary.
